Sony is Making a Live Action Mulan, Too
Not to be confused with Disney's live action Mulan.
TV director Alex Graves will direct Sony's Mulan movie. While most people know the story from the Disney animated film, but the original story predates by around 1500 years. Hua Mulan is a legendary figure in mythology, but the basic premise of a young woman pretending to be a man so that her father won't be conscripted remained intact.
Sony wants to do their own take on the story, and have hired Alex Graves to direct. Graves is best known for his work on television, directing six episodes of Game of Thrones and thirty four episodes of The West Wing.
This looks to be yet another live action film that will have to compete with a Disney live action adaptation. Unlike Disney, though, Sony's Mulan does have a director, which puts them one step ahead of their rival.
